Why Choose CNC Stainless Steel Parts Manufacturing?

 

1.Strength and Durability

  • One of the main advantages of stainless steel in CNC manufacturing is its inherent strength and durability. Stainless steel offers excellent resistance to corrosion, making it ideal for parts used in harsh environments such as marine, industrial, and outdoor applications. From engine components to marine hardware, stainless steel CNC parts are built to last and perform under extreme conditions.

2.Corrosion Resistance

  • Stainless steel’s resistance to rust, staining, and corrosion is a key property, especially in industries such as aerospace, medical devices, and food processing. CNC stainless steel parts provide a long-lasting solution for parts that need to perform reliably in corrosive environments, such as aircraft parts, surgical instruments, and chemical processing components.

3. Precision and Customization

 

  • CNC machining is known for its ability to produce parts with extremely tight tolerances. This is critical when creating high-precision stainless steel parts for industries where accuracy is essential. The ability to customize these parts for a wide range of specifications means that CNC machining can cater to unique needs, whether you require custom designs, specific finishes, or intricate geometries.

 

CNC Manufacturing with Aluminum, Titanium, Brass, and Plastic Materials

 

While stainless steel is an incredibly popular material, CNC machining can also accommodate a wide range of other materials, each chosen for specific application requirements.

 

1.Aluminum

Aluminum is a lightweight, versatile material with excellent corrosion resistance and conductivity. CNC machining with aluminum is ideal for applications that require light, strong, and durable parts. Aluminum parts are widely used in the automotive, electronics, and aerospace industries for components such as heat exchangers, aircraft frames, and electronics enclosures. The high machinability of aluminum makes it a cost-effective solution for high-precision parts.

2. ​Titanium

  • Titanium is renowned for its high strength-to-weight ratio and exceptional resistance to corrosion and heat. CNC titanium parts are commonly used in industries where extreme strength and lightweight characteristics are needed. Aerospace, medical, and military industries often rely on titanium for creating parts like aircraft components, implantable devices, and marine hardware. Despite its high strength, titanium is lightweight, making it ideal for applications where both strength and weight are critical factors.

3. Brass

  • Brass, an alloy of copper and zinc, is another highly machinable material often used in CNC manufacturing. Brass parts are highly resistant to corrosion and offer excellent electrical conductivity, making them ideal for electrical connectors, valves, and fittings. Brass is also easy to machine, which helps reduce production time and costs. In industries like plumbing, automotive, and electronics, brass is often selected for its durability, aesthetic appeal, and ease of fabrication.

4. Plastic

  • While metals like stainless steel, titanium, and aluminum are widely used, plastic CNC machining offers a lightweight, cost-effective alternative for many applications. CNC-machined plastic parts are highly versatile and can be produced from a variety of thermoplastics, including ABS, polycarbonate, nylon, and POM (Delrin). These materials are used in industries ranging from medical devices to consumer electronics and automotive components. Plastic parts are often chosen for their electrical insulation properties, lightweight nature, and resistance to corrosion.
